Antalya Aquarium

Located on Turkey’s Mediterranean coast, Antalya Aquarium is best known for its world’s largest underwater tunnel exhibit. Stretching 430 feet (131 meters) in length and 10 feet (3 meters) in width, the tunnel offers a unique perspective on marine life. The aquarium also features 40 themed tanks, each providing a glimpse into different aquatic ecosystems. Beyond the marine exhibits, visitors can explore a tropical reptile house, experience a 3D cinema, and even visit a snow-themed museum, making it a diverse and engaging destination for families.
